Using hand signals to communicate when operating a crane makes the task safer.

  • Drawings clearly illustrate the hand gestures
  • A description is below each graphic
  • Post on walls in key locations to provide a daily visual reminder
  • Support and spread the program message
  • Printed in bold, eye-catching colors
  • Optional laminate creates durable, flexible plastic protection

Includes the Standard Hand Signals as outlined in 29 CFR Part 1926 Cranes and Derricks in Construction Final Rule – released in 2010.
